Schneider Electric as a partner in an R&D collaborative project
AMASS
The 3-year AMASS (Architecture-driven, Multi-concern and Seamless Assurance and Certification of Cyber-Physical Systems) project aims to develop an integrated and holistic approach and supporting tools for assurance and certification of CPS by creating and consolidating the first European-wide open certification/qualification platform, ecosystem and community spanning the largest CPS vertical markets.
The project includes an Industrial Automation case study based on Schneider Electric Saitel RTU platform.
Funded by H2020 – ECSEL program of the European Commission (Grant agreement no: 692474), this project has an €20,5M budget and lasts from April 2016 to March 2019.
Partners: Tecnalia, Schneider Electric, AIT, All4Tec, Alstom, Alten, Berner&Mattner, Clearsy, Comentor, CEA, Eclipse, Fondazione Bruno Kessler, GMV, Honeywell, Infineon, Intecs, Virtual Vehicle, KPIT, Lange Aviation, Malardalen University, Masaryk University, OHB, Rapita Systems, RINA, SP Technical Research Institute, Thales, Reuse Company, Universidad Carlos III.
